Rollup.js завоевал огромную популярность среди разработчиков внешнего интерфейса как мощный и гибкий инструмент сборки приложений JavaScript. Хотя Rollup.js обычно устанавливается локально в каталогах проекта, существуют сценарии, в которых глобальная установка может оказаться полезной. В этой статье мы рассмотрим различные методы глобальной установки Rollup.js и обсудим их плюсы и минусы. Итак, возьмите свой любимый напиток, расслабьтесь и начнем!
Метод 1: использование глобальной установки npm
Самый простой способ глобальной установки Rollup.js — через менеджер пакетов npm. Откройте терминал и выполните следующую команду:
npm install rollup --global
Эта команда устанавливает Rollup.js глобально в вашей системе, делая его доступным из любого каталога. Однако имейте в виду, что глобальные установки могут привести к конфликтам версий между проектами. Кроме того, для выполнения этой установки вам могут потребоваться права администратора.
Метод 2: использование глобальной установки Yarn
Если вы предпочитаете Yarn в качестве менеджера пакетов, вы можете выполнить глобальную установку Rollup.js, выполнив следующую команду:
yarn global add rollup
Как и в случае с npm, Yarn установит Rollup.js глобально, что позволит вам получить к нему доступ из любого каталога. Глобальный механизм установки Yarn, как правило, быстрее и эффективнее по сравнению с npm.
Метод 3: установка вручную через Git
Для опытных пользователей установка Rollup.js вручную из исходного кода через Git может обеспечить больший контроль. Выполните следующие действия:
- Клонировать репозиторий Rollup.js с GitHub:
git clone https://github.com/rollup/rollup.git
- Войдите в каталог Rollup.js:
cd rollup
- Установите зависимости:
npm install
- Создайте пакет Rollup.js:
npm run build
- Наконец, свяжите Rollup.js глобально:
npm link
Этот метод обеспечивает гибкость переключения между различными версиями Rollup.js и даже внесения вклада в проект.
Метод 4. Использование npx для временного глобального использования
Если вы не хотите выполнять глобальную установку, но вам необходимо временно использовать Rollup.js, вы можете использовать инструмент командной строки npx. npx позволяет запускать пакеты без их явной установки. Выполните следующую команду:
npx rollup --version
Эта команда выбирает последнюю версию Rollup.js, запускает ее и отображает номер версии. Однако имейте в виду, что npx выполняет Rollup.js по требованию и может возникнуть небольшая задержка во время первоначального использования.
В этой статье мы рассмотрели несколько способов глобальной установки Rollup.js, мощного инструмента сборки приложений JavaScript. Мы рассмотрели глобальную установку npm и Yarn, ручную установку через Git и временное использование с помощью npx. У каждого метода есть свои преимущества и особенности, поэтому выберите тот, который лучше всего соответствует вашим требованиям.
Помните, что глобальная установка иногда может приводить к конфликтам версий, поэтому крайне важно эффективно управлять зависимостями. Предпочитаете ли вы простоту npm или эффективность Yarn, или даже хотите вручную собрать и связать Rollup.js, для каждого найдется метод.
Теперь, когда вы обладаете этими знаниями, переходите к следующему уровню разработки внешнего интерфейса с помощью Rollup.js!